This bill
includes one-time General Fund appropriations of $7.5 million in fiscal year
2025-26 and fiscal year 2026-27 only to the Maine State Housing Authority for
low-income electric ratepayer assistance. |
|
Any additional
costs to the Public Utilities Commission to adopt the changes in this bill
are expected to be minor and can be absorbed within existing budgeted
resources. |
|
Any additional
savings to the Department of Health and Human Services, General Assistance
program, from the provisions of this bill are expected to be minor and can be
absorbed within existing budgeted resources. |
